MUltraMaximizer MUltraMaximizer is a fatal weapon that lets you win the loudness war and is affordable to everyone! Using a few controls MUltraMaximizer can basically do the limiting for you with outstanding quality. It is a simplified, extremely easy-to-use and cheap alternative to MMultiBandLimiter, one of the most advanced multiband limiters in the world. Features: State-of-the-art mastering multiband limiter and saturator which lets you increase the loudness of your audio to unbelievable levels with minimal artifacts. Powerful metering system - you always know the output level, gain reduction and saturation reduction. You can often get great results without even listening to it! Up to 8 channels surround processing - our plugins can handle not only mono and stereo signals, but also up to 8 channels of surround audio, making them ideal for audio production for movies, games etc. Full randomization - using a single button you can generate completely new settings. By clicking the button you can walk through the billions of possible settings and find the best one for you! And if that's too much, you can just hold ctrl and MUltraMaximizer will only slightly modify existing settings. Adjustable up-sampling 1x-16x to minimize aliasing and get an even clearer sound. Extremely advanced and easy-to-use user interface - our products are always designed to enhance the workflow. You can easily change all values, fine-tune each control in multiple ways. Easy orientation in a standardized GUI, textual editing and smooth visualization with almost unlimited zooming are standard in all of our plugins. Moreover our plugins are the world first (and still the only ones), which support resizable and stylable GUI's. MIDI controllers with MIDI learn - you can map any parameter to any MIDI controller or MIDI keyboard and control it realtime or record and automate it. Very fast, optimized for SSE and SSE2 processors. Global preset management and online preset exchange - using a title button you can save your settings (which are shared on the computer) so you can easily access these in other songs. Moreover all plugins can automatically share your presets and download presets of other users from our servers (if this feature is enabled). We are building a community and you can be a part of it!
